> I routinely run newsstar under valgrind and there have been no problems
> for months until a recent dist-upgrade, when errors started appearing.
> It's hard to believe the problem is in libc6 and not my code (newsstar)
> but I think using uninitialised values is ultimately the fault of the
> function they're reported in, and the read overruns all seem to be in
> libc6 functions accessing memory blocks whose size were chosen by
> another libc6 function.
> 

It's not a libc6 bug, valgrind is providing a glibc-2.7.supp file but is 
missing a glibc-2.9.supp file. Reassigning the bug.
